Solved

Error persisting message in JMS

Posted on 2014-02-26
3
1,469 Views
Last Modified: 2014-03-05
I hace a customer who has intermittent failures with their application processes due to JMS errors. The error is:

weblogic.jms.common.JMSException: weblogic.messaging.kernel.KernelException: Error persisting message
      at weblogic.jms.dispatcher.DispatcherAdapter.convertToJMSExceptionAndThrow(DispatcherAdapter.java:110)
      at weblogic.jms.dispatcher.DispatcherAdapter.dispatchSyncTran(DispatcherAdapter.java:53)
      at weblogic.jms.client.JMSProducer.toFEProducer(JMSProducer.java:1065)
      at weblogic.jms.client.JMSProducer.deliveryInternal(JMSProducer.java:688)
      at weblogic.jms.client.JMSProducer.sendInternal(JMSProducer.java:461)
      at weblogic.jms.client.JMSProducer.send(JMSProducer.java:358)
      at weblogic.jms.client.WLProducerImpl.send(WLProducerImpl.java:997)
      at com.kana.ebiz.queue.JMSQueueHandler.enqueueTextMessage(Unknown Source)
Caused by: weblogic.jms.common.JMSException: weblogic.messaging.kernel.KernelException: Error persisting message
      at weblogic.jms.dispatcher.Request.handleThrowable(Request.java:63)
      at weblogic.jms.dispatcher.Request.getResult(Request.java:51)
      at weblogic.messaging.dispatcher.Request.wrappedFiniteStateMachine(Request.java:895)
      at weblogic.messaging.dispatcher.DispatcherImpl.dispatchSyncTran(DispatcherImpl.java:196)
      at weblogic.jms.dispatcher.DispatcherAdapter.dispatchSyncTran(DispatcherAdapter.java:51)

Any thoughts as to what might cause this? Our standard procedure is to have the customer clean out their JMS tables in the db as part of a restart, and this resolves the immediate issue, but never explains what the overall cause is?

The customer is running WLS version 10.0 against SQLServer 2005
0
Comment
Question by:corgano
  • 2
3 Comments
 
LVL 61

Expert Comment

by:gheist
ID: 39891848
bad file permissions or full temp directories
0
 

Author Comment

by:corgano
ID: 39891911
Do you mean the system tmp folder or the temp folder for weblogic?
0
 
LVL 61

Accepted Solution

by:
gheist earned 500 total points
ID: 39892562
either, and web-inf/tmp and servers/*/tmp and $DOMAIN_HOME/tmp etc
0

Featured Post

Free Trending Threat Insights Every Day

Enhance your security with threat intelligence from the web. Get trending threat insights on hackers, exploits, and suspicious IP addresses delivered to your inbox with our free Cyber Daily.

Join & Write a Comment

Foreword (May 2015) This web page has appeared at Google.  It's definitely worth considering! https://www.google.com/about/careers/students/guide-to-technical-development.html How to Know You are Making a Difference at EE In August, 2013, one …
Developer tools in browsers have been around for a while, yet they are still heavily underused by developers. Developers still fix html or CSS then refresh page to see effect, or they put alert or debugger in JavaScript and then try again and again …
Use Wufoo, an online form creation tool, to make powerful forms. Learn how to selectively show certain fields based on user input using rules to gather relevant information and data from your forms. The rules feature provides you with an opportunity…
Use Wufoo, an online form creation tool, to make powerful forms. Learn how to choose which pages of your form are visible to your users based on their inputs. The page rules feature provides you with an opportunity to create if:then statements for y…

762 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

20 Experts available now in Live!

Get 1:1 Help Now